    My boss used to be a heavy smoker a long time ago. But he has told me it's similar to being an alcoholic. If he were to pick up just one cigarette today, he would be back to 2 packs a day in a heartbeat. So he knows that he can never have just one.
    I've never smoked, but my husband has and also struggles with not doing it. He can go for long stretches at a time of not smoking and then he'll bum one from a co-worker and next thing he knows, he's back at it again. I ask him about once a week if he's smoked lately (not to be a nag, but because he asked me to hold him accountable). If you can't tell your kids, can you tell a friend? Ask them to hold you accountable? Admit it if you do smoke and celebrate if you don't. You can do it! One day at a time, just like weight loss. Good luck! :flowerforyou:
